Transaction 0af03fa84a64cc5b108e77004c83dda8e673aed8faaeb1553bf5605146478787
1 Input
1 Output
-
0af03fa84a64cc5b108e77004c83dda8e673aed8faaeb1553bf5605146478787:0
- value
- 58605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7192ad11dcdd4deda7e1042cedfd07c75bbd55a8 OP_EQUAL
- address
- 3C3XzT91kUtqGTan2ifAnF2j8zBJPe18b9